Output 8dcc17f959fda752228e9014f782c147ab7889237a8fa7012704a80cbcf1da27:2

value
26910000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8fcd38d81487db0e5745d7390a7915181ddb22dd OP_EQUAL
address
3EoNQ43cJgwvTtMqPeTaxeduhxcZeyYyTy
transaction
8dcc17f959fda752228e9014f782c147ab7889237a8fa7012704a80cbcf1da27
spent
true